150 /*
151  * Compare two dewey arrays.
152  * Return -1 if `d1' represents a smaller value than `d2'.
153  * Return  1 if `d1' represents a greater value than `d2'.
154  * Return  0 if equal.
155  */
156 static int
157 _cmpndewey(int d1[], int n1, int d2[], int n2)
158 {
159 	int	i;
160 
161 	_DIAGASSERT(d1 != NULL);
162 	_DIAGASSERT(d2 != NULL);
163 
164 	for (i = 0; i < n1 && i < n2; i++) {
165 		if (d1[i] < d2[i])
166 			return -1;
167 		if (d1[i] > d2[i])
168 			return 1;
169 	}
170 
171 	if (n1 == n2)
172 		return 0;
173 
174 	if (i == n1)
175 		return -1;
176 
177 	if (i == n2)
178 		return 1;
179 
180 	/* XXX cannot happen */
181 	return 0;
182 }
